Popular womb tattoo styles range from minimalist line work to detailed, watercolor interpretations, often incorporating organic shapes, floral motifs, or celestial accents. Succubi designs bring sharp features, flowing silhouettes, and dramatic lighting, creating dynamic contrasts. Combining both elements allows artists to merge soft femininity with bold, enigmatic energy—perfect for those seeking a deeply personal and symbolic piece.

Womb and succubus tattoos are commonly placed on the abdomen, lower back, or hip—areas that invite subtle yet visible storytelling. The placement enhances the design’s flow and can symbolize protection, nurturing, or hidden power. Many wear these tattoos as a declaration of self-love, reclaiming their body as a sacred space, or honoring ancestral feminine wisdom intertwined with mythic strength.

Historically, succubi have appeared across cultures as symbols of desire and the unknown, while the womb remains a universal icon of life’s continuity. Modern tattoo enthusiasts blend these archetypes to express personal journeys—balancing sensuality with spiritual depth. This fusion speaks to a growing trend of embracing complex femininity through body art that challenges norms and celebrates individuality.
